Advanced Diploma in Insurance
The Level 6 Advanced Diploma in Insurance provides you with enhanced understanding of insurance practice and is a comprehensive assessment of market knowledge and understanding. It provides an indicator of your advanced technical awareness and critical understanding of the sector to your colleagues, customers and regulators. Widely recognised, it stands as evidence of your commitment and ability, and can be your passport to a successful career. Holders of the Advanced Diploma can apply for Chartered status and progress to Fellowship
